Heiðnafjall
Heiðnafjall is a peak in Bolungarvíkurkaupstaður, Westfjords and has an elevation of 585 metres. Heiðnafjall is situated nearby to the locality Hnífsdalur, as well as near Skarðsengi.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Hnífsdalur is a small village in the municipality of Ísafjarðarbær, located between Bolungarvík and Ísafjörður. The literal meaning of the name is "Knife's Valley".

Bolungarvík is a small town and the only built-up area in the municipality of Bolungarvíkurkaupstaður in the northwest of Iceland, located on the Westfjords peninsula, approximately 14 km from the town of Ísafjörður and 473 km from the capital city Reykjavík.
